#dda952 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dda952 is composed of 86.7% red, 66.3%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 62.9%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 37.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 59.4%. #dda952 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#bb5300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#dda952 color description : Soft orange.

#dda952 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dda952 has RGB values of R:221, G:169,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.63,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14526802.

Shades and Tints of #dda952

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070501 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dda952

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9992 is the less saturated color, while #fdb132 is the most saturated one.
